Output 3177475deb262791192d32090bcc3116abad3ef3b433c542456332efce986c4b:0

value
245462
script pubkey
OP_HASH160 OP_PUSHBYTES_20 668406f52024a62e146a5adc55d1353e125bf2df OP_EQUAL
address
3B351X6AKeFBadcZv6MiHjzuKUweiQXdfD
transaction
3177475deb262791192d32090bcc3116abad3ef3b433c542456332efce986c4b